What is a Process-server?
A process-server is an individual charged with supplying lawful documents to parties involved in a court case. These documents, referred to as "process" or " solution of process," can include subpoenas, summons, grievances, writs, and various other court orders. The service of these files is necessary to notify people of their involvement in a lawful matter and to make sure that they have the chance to respond or show up in court.

The Value of Service of Process
Service of procedure is a basic aspect of due process, a cornerstone of the lawful system that assures the right to a fair test. It works as a official notification to individuals or entities that they are being filed a claim against or that legal action is being taken against them. Without correct solution, a court might not have territory over the events entailed, and any succeeding judgments or judgments may be deemed void.

Qualification and Regulation
While the needs for coming to be a process server vary by territory, numerous states and nations have developed certification programs or licensing needs to make sure that web servers are experienced and stick to specialist standards. Certified process servers undergo training and evaluation to demonstrate their understanding of legal treatments, honest guidelines, and personal privacy legislations. Accreditation not just improves the credibility and integrity of process servers yet also gives assurance to the courts and litigants that service will be executed with integrity and professionalism and reliability.

Texas Licensed Process-server
In Texas, certified process servers play a essential function in the lawful system, guaranteeing that due process is offered promptly and effectively. Texas Certified Process-server go through rigorous training and exam to get certification from the Texas High Court. These qualified specialists follow stringent ethical criteria and step-by-step standards, providing confidence and satisfaction to clients and courts alike.
